The opioid epidemic has devastated lives and reached every socioeconomic group in the United States. While most are aware of the severity of the problem in adults, few people are aware of the risk of addiction in adolescents, especially girls. This session will discuss the risk of opioid misuse in adolescent girls, including information on how opioid use affects brain development, how to identify signs of opioid misuse, and where to go for resources and services.
